In West African cultures waist beads are a symbol of femininity, fertility, sensuality, and spiritual well-being that dates back to the 15th century. Young girls typically receive their first waist bead as a coming of age gift so they can start becoming aware of their body through the transition. Today many women still wear waist beads for the same reasons, not only does it accentuate your divine femininity, it also helps you gain awareness of your body as it fluctuates throughout the day.
